Frequently Asked Questions about Melrose Waverly

What type of rentals are currently available in Melrose Waverly?

There are currently 76 Apartments for Rent in Melrose Waverly, TN with pricing that ranges from $989 to $12,399. There are also 64 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Melrose Waverly ranging from $800 to $13,000.

What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Melrose Waverly?

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Melrose Waverly ranges from $800 to $13,000 with an average monthly rent of $4,443.

How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Melrose Waverly?

For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Melrose Waverly range from $2,699 to $8,939,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,795 to $5,000.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$2,249 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$3,277.
